4. Assumption of Risk
Scuba diving, snorkeling, boating, ocean activities, and international travel involve inherent risks, including serious injury, illness, disability, decompression sickness, drowning, marine life encounters, equipment failure, weather conditions, remote medical care, evacuation delays, and death.
By participating in a trip, Guests voluntarily assume all risks associated with:
Recreational scuba diving;
Boat diving and water activities;
Travel in domestic and foreign countries;
Transportation by third parties;
Weather and ocean conditions;
Political or civil instability;
Medical emergencies;
Exposure to communicable illnesses; and
Delays, interruptions, or changes beyond the Company’s control.
Guests are solely responsible for determining whether they are physically and medically fit to participate.
5. Certification and Dive Experience
Guests participating in scuba diving activities must:
Hold the appropriate scuba certification level for the planned dives;
Present proof of certification upon request;
Follow all instructions and standards established by the dive operator and dive professionals;
Dive within the limits of their training and experience; and
Comply with all local laws and safety requirements.
The Company and local dive operators reserve the right to refuse participation in diving activities if a Guest appears medically unfit, improperly trained, impaired, unsafe, or unable to safely participate.
No refunds will be issued for missed dives or denied participation based on safety concerns.
6. Medical Conditions and Insurance
Guests are responsible for disclosing any medical condition that may affect participation.
The Company strongly recommends that all Guests obtain:
Comprehensive travel insurance;
Dive accident insurance;
Medical evacuation insurance; and
Trip cancellation/interruption coverage.
Guests are solely responsible for all medical costs, evacuation expenses, hyperbaric treatment costs, transportation expenses, and related emergency expenses.
